Why Is Mountain Weather Forecasting Crucial for Aviation?

Mountains significantly influence local weather, creating conditions that can be unpredictable and hazardous for pilots. Understanding these patterns is essential for flight planning and in-flight decision-making.

What Are the Unique Weather Hazards in Mountainous Regions?

Mountains can generate specific weather hazards, including:

  • Orographic Lifting: When air masses are forced over mountain ranges, they cool and condense, leading to cloud formation and precipitation. This process can result in unexpected weather changes, such as sudden thunderstorms or heavy rainfall. (aircraftinsider.com)

  • Mountain Waves: Stable air flowing over mountains can create oscillating air patterns, leading to turbulence and strong downdrafts on the leeward side. These conditions can be severe and challenging to predict. (metarcentral.com)

  • Valley Winds: Daily heating and cooling cycles cause winds to flow up valleys during the day (anabatic winds) and down valleys at night (katabatic winds). These winds can be strong and sudden, affecting aircraft performance and flight planning. (rotatepilot.com)

How Can Pilots Effectively Forecast Mountain Weather?

Accurate forecasting in mountainous areas requires specialized tools and techniques:

  • Utilize Specialized Weather Apps: Applications like Planes Live provide real-time weather data, including wind patterns, precipitation, and cloud cover, tailored for aviation needs.

  • Monitor Local Weather Stations: Accessing data from nearby weather stations can offer insights into current conditions and trends specific to the area.

  • Understand Local Terrain Effects: Familiarity with how local geography influences weather patterns helps in anticipating changes and planning accordingly.
